Is Cybet Trading Legit and Safe or a Scam?

July 14, 2026 by Quickcashblogs

Is Cybet Trading Legit and Safe or a Scam

Cybet Trading is commonly used to describe Cybet, an online crypto casino and sportsbook. It lets users play casino games, bet on sports, and make payments with cryptocurrencies. The platform offers many games, mobile access, bonuses, and security tools. However, its offshore licence and mixed customer reviews mean you should be careful. I suggest starting small, reading the terms, and testing a withdrawal before depositing more money into your account.

Cybet Trading is a name some people use when searching for information about Cybet, a cryptocurrency casino and sportsbook. However, the official platform does not appear to be a forex, stock, or cryptocurrency trading exchange. It is mainly an online gambling website where users can play casino games and bet on sports with digital currencies.

So, is Cybet Trading legit and safe, or is it a scam? The answer is not completely black and white. Cybet is a functioning platform with casino games, sports betting, customer support, security tools, and publicly listed company information. However, it also has a controversial offshore licence, mixed customer reviews, and several complaints involving withdrawals, account verification, promotions, and responsible gambling.

My overall view is that Cybet may be a genuine operating platform, but it should be treated as high-risk. I would not describe Cybet Trading as fully safe, especially for someone who wants strong regulatory protection.

What Cybet Trading Means

The term “Cybet Trading” can be misleading. Cybet does not appear to offer normal financial trading services such as:

  • Forex trading
  • Stock trading
  • Cryptocurrency exchange services
  • Investment accounts
  • Copy trading
  • Contracts for difference
  • Managed investment plans

Instead, Cybet.com presents itself as a crypto casino and sportsbook. Users deposit cryptocurrencies, play casino games, bet on sporting events, and withdraw available winnings to their crypto wallets.

This difference is important. You should not send money to Cybet expecting to invest it or earn guaranteed trading profits. Casino gambling is entertainment, not an investment. Every game has a house advantage, which means the casino is expected to make money over time.

This review treats “Cybet Trading” as a reference to the crypto gambling website operating through Cybet.com. It should not be confused with Cybet.com.cy, which is a separate Cyprus-based betting business.

Is Cybet Trading Legit?

There are signs that Cybet Trading is legit as an operating online gambling platform. The official website identifies its operator as Eskimo Adventures Ltd, with company registration number 000043034 and an address in San Pedro, Belize. It also lists Anjouan Gambling Licence number ALSI-202409034-FI2.

An independent casino review website, Casino Guru, also lists that licence number as verified. It found no clearly unfair or predatory rules when reviewing Cybet’s terms and gave the casino an “above average” Safety Index of 6.9 out of 10.

Other signs suggesting that Cybet is a genuine operating website include:

  • A working casino and sportsbook
  • Games from recognised software companies
  • Cryptocurrency deposits and withdrawals
  • Live chat and email support
  • Two-factor authentication
  • Responsible gambling settings
  • Public terms and privacy information
  • A provably fair verification system for original games
  • An active Trustpilot business profile

However, saying “Cybet Trading is legit” does not mean it is automatically low-risk. A real business can still have slow withdrawals, poor complaint handling, restrictive bonus terms, or weak regulatory supervision.

Therefore, my conclusion is that Cybet appears to be a real gambling platform, but its legitimacy should not be confused with guaranteed safety.

Is Cybet Trading Safe?

Cybet Trading is safe in some technical areas, but there are important financial and regulatory risks.

The platform says it uses TLS or HTTPS encryption, two-factor authentication, withdrawal email confirmation, new-device alerts, and automatic monitoring for suspicious account activity. These are useful security measures, especially for a crypto casino.

Cybet also offers a provably fair system for some original games. The system uses a server seed, client seed, and cryptographic nonce to generate results. Users can review these values and check whether a game result was changed after a bet was placed.

Nevertheless, I would not say Cybet Trading is completely safe. The main concerns are:

  • Its offshore licensing arrangement is controversial.
  • Cryptocurrency payments cannot normally be reversed.
  • Several users have complained about delayed withdrawals.
  • Verification may be requested after a player wins.
  • Bonus and VIP rules can be complicated.
  • Customer protection may be weaker than at locally licensed casinos.
  • The platform is relatively new and has a limited long-term history.

Cybet Trading is safe only in a limited sense. It has useful account security tools, but players still face gambling, cryptocurrency, withdrawal, legal, and regulatory risks.

Licensing and Regulation

Cybet states that it is licensed by the Autonomous Island of Anjouan in the Union of the Comoros under licence number ALSI-202409034-FI2. Casino Guru also displays the licence as verified within its database.

On the surface, this is better than operating with no licence information. Anjouan Gaming publishes rules covering complaint handling, consumer protection, player fund management, responsible gambling, and alternative dispute resolution. Its complaint policy says that players must first submit complaints to the operator and allow up to 30 days for a response.

However, there is a major concern. Investigations published by ABC News and Le Monde have questioned the legal foundation and credibility of the Anjouan licensing industry. These investigations reported that private businesses were selling gambling licences using the name of the island and raised doubts about whether some supposed regulatory bodies had valid authority under Comorian law.

This controversy does not directly prove that Cybet is a scam. However, it means players should not treat an Anjouan licence as equal to licences from stricter regulators such as:

  • The UK Gambling Commission
  • The Malta Gaming Authority
  • The Gibraltar Gambling Commissioner
  • A recognised national or state gambling regulator

The Anjouan authority also states that it does not directly decide individual player disputes. It can receive regulatory reports, but users may need to depend on the operator or an approved alternative dispute resolution service for a personal payment dispute.

This is one of the biggest reasons I cannot confidently say Cybet Trading is safe.

Is Cybet Trading Legal?

Whether Cybet Trading is legal depends on the country or region where you live.

An offshore licence does not automatically make the website legal everywhere. Online gambling laws are different in each country. Some countries permit offshore gambling, some require a local licence, and others prohibit online casinos completely.

For example, a business offering remote gambling to people in Great Britain generally needs a UK Gambling Commission licence. Cybet’s public operator information presents an Anjouan licence rather than a UK licence. Therefore, British users should not assume that Cybet is authorised for them simply because the website can be opened.

Before registering, you should check:

  • Whether online casino gambling is legal in your country
  • Whether offshore casinos are permitted
  • Whether cryptocurrency gambling is restricted
  • Whether winnings must be reported for tax purposes
  • Whether the operator has a licence recognised by your local regulator

Being able to visit or register on a website is not proof that using it is legal in your location.

Game Selection

Cybet offers a broad selection of casino games and sports betting markets. Its main casino categories include:

  • Online slots
  • Live dealer games
  • Blackjack
  • Roulette
  • Baccarat
  • Video poker
  • Bingo
  • Jackpot games
  • Crash games
  • Dice games
  • Plinko
  • Mines
  • Game shows
  • Scratch cards
  • Poker
  • Esports betting

The official Cybet guidebook promotes more than 6,000 games, while one independent review counted approximately 3,825 casino games and 150 live tables. These figures may change because game availability depends on a user’s country, provider restrictions, and additions or removals from the platform.

Casino Guru checked a selection of games through Gamecheck and reported that no fake games were found in the tested sample. It also lists popular titles such as Sweet Bonanza, Gates of Olympus, Book of Dead, Sugar Rush, and Wanted Dead or a Wild.

The game library appears to be one of Cybet’s strongest features.

Software Providers

Cybet works with many recognised casino software providers. Independent listings show around 50 game studios, including:

  • Pragmatic Play
  • NetEnt
  • Play’n GO
  • Nolimit City
  • Hacksaw Gaming
  • BGaming
  • Red Tiger
  • Playson
  • Betsoft
  • Big Time Gaming
  • Blueprint Gaming
  • Wazdan
  • Habanero
  • Thunderkick
  • Spribe
  • Booming Games

It also provides Cybet Originals, which are games developed or branded specifically for the platform. These include fast crypto-style games such as Dice, Mines and Plinko.

Using recognised software companies is a positive sign because established studios normally protect their brands and monitor where their games are offered. Still, software providers do not control how a casino handles withdrawals, KYC checks, bonuses, or customer complaints.

Security Measures

Cybet provides several useful security features:

  • SSL or TLS data encryption
  • Optional two-factor authentication
  • Email verification
  • Withdrawal confirmation
  • New-device login notifications
  • Monitoring of IP and device changes
  • Temporary restrictions for suspicious activity
  • Provably fair tools for original games
  • Blockchain records for deposits and withdrawals

Users should enable two-factor authentication immediately after creating an account. Your email account should also have its own two-factor authentication because email may be used to approve withdrawals.

Blockchain records provide proof that a transaction happened, but they do not guarantee that the casino will approve a withdrawal. They also cannot reverse a payment if you send funds through the wrong network or to the wrong address.

For safer use:

  • Double-check every wallet address.
  • Confirm the correct blockchain network.
  • Never share your password or authentication code.
  • Use a unique password.
  • Avoid public Wi-Fi when accessing the account.
  • Save screenshots of deposits, bonuses and support chats.
  • Never allow another person to manage the account.

Customer Support

Cybet advertises 24-hour live chat and email support through support@cybet.com. One independent reviewer reported reaching a human support agent quickly during a test.

The company also responds to some public Trustpilot complaints. As of July 14, 2026, Trustpilot reported that Cybet had replied to 56% of its negative reviews, although public responses could take several weeks.

The quality of support appears inconsistent. Some users describe it as fast and helpful. Others complain that agents provided repeated general answers without giving a clear withdrawal or verification deadline.

Good customer support should provide:

  • A clear explanation of account restrictions
  • Specific documents required for KYC
  • A complaint reference number
  • Written confirmation of important decisions
  • A reasonable investigation period
  • Information about escalation or dispute resolution

Support availability is positive, but the complaints suggest that complex cases may take longer than normal questions.

Payment Methods

Cybet is mainly a cryptocurrency-only casino. Supported currencies include:

  • Bitcoin
  • Ethereum
  • Tether
  • USD Coin
  • Litecoin
  • Dogecoin
  • Solana
  • Tron
  • Binance Coin
  • XRP
  • Stellar
  • Polygon

Casino Guru lists 12 supported cryptocurrency payment methods. Another independent review says withdrawals generally need to use the same cryptocurrency that was used for the deposit.

The official guidebook claims:

  • A minimum deposit of approximately $1
  • A minimum withdrawal of approximately $10
  • Withdrawal fees of around $1 to $3
  • Normal processing from a few minutes to one hour

These are operator claims and should not be treated as guaranteed processing times. Manual security checks or KYC requests can delay payments.

Cybet does not appear to support normal fiat payment methods such as bank cards, bank transfers, PayPal or traditional electronic wallets.

Crypto payments have both advantages and disadvantages.

Advantages

  • Deposits can be fast.
  • International transactions are easier.
  • Blockchain transfers can be tracked.
  • Several popular cryptocurrencies are accepted.

Disadvantages

  • Payments are normally irreversible.
  • Crypto prices can change quickly.
  • A wrong wallet address may cause permanent loss.
  • There is usually no card chargeback protection.
  • Withdrawal verification can still be requested.
  • Users must manage their own wallets and network fees.

Bonuses and Promotions

Cybet offers several promotions, including:

  • A deposit bonus
  • Rakeback
  • Referral rewards
  • VIP transfer offers
  • Weekly or monthly rewards
  • Casino drops and special campaigns

The official promotions page showed deposit bonuses, rakeback, VIP transfer and referral campaigns in July 2026.

The main welcome promotion can provide a match of up to 100% of a qualifying deposit. However, bonus funds are not the same as withdrawable cash. Cybet uses bonus coins that gradually become available as a player meets wagering requirements. Maximum withdrawal rules and game contribution limits can also apply.

Before accepting any bonus, check:

  • The wagering requirement
  • The expiry date
  • The maximum permitted bet
  • Eligible and excluded games
  • Minimum deposit
  • Maximum withdrawal
  • Whether sports bets count
  • Whether live casino games count
  • Whether the bonus can be cancelled
  • What happens to winnings after cancellation

Many Cybet Trading problems reported by users involve misunderstandings or disagreements about promotions. I would recommend playing without a bonus unless you fully understand every condition.

Reputation and User Reviews

Cybet has a mixed online reputation.

As of July 14, 2026, its Trustpilot profile showed:

  • 33 customer reviews
  • An average score of 2.8 out of 5
  • 43% one-star reviews
  • 21% five-star reviews
  • 27% four-star reviews

Positive reviewers mentioned game variety, a smooth interface, helpful support and fast payments. Negative reviewers raised concerns about KYC delays, frozen withdrawals, promotion disputes, account restrictions and unclear communication. The company responded to some complaints and disputed allegations involving multiple accounts, missing KYC documents or bonus misuse.

Casino Guru gave Cybet a 6.9 Safety Index and found no clearly unfair terms. However, it marked the casino’s complaints ratio as bad in relation to its estimated size. It also reported that Cybet was not on any major blacklist at the time of its review.

This creates a mixed picture:

  • Cybet is not universally treated as a scam.
  • Some customers report successful deposits and withdrawals.
  • Independent reviewers found real games and functioning services.
  • A noticeable number of customers report serious payment or verification problems.
  • The platform does not yet have a long history or a very large review sample.

User reviews are allegations and personal experiences, not court findings. Still, repeated complaints about the same subject should not be ignored.

Cybet Trading Complaints and Problems

The most common Cybet Trading complaints appear to involve:

  • Withdrawals being placed on hold
  • KYC being requested during withdrawal
  • Slow verification
  • Multiple-account allegations
  • Bonus misuse allegations
  • Confusing VIP eligibility
  • Promotion leaderboard errors
  • Changes to promotional benefits
  • Delayed self-exclusion
  • Limited information from support
  • Accounts being restricted after large wins

KYC checks are normal in regulated gambling. A request for identification does not automatically mean a casino is a scam. The real concern is whether the process is clear, reasonable and completed within a fair period.

One important issue is Cybet’s “no-KYC-friendly” marketing. The platform says many users can register and complete ordinary transactions without sending documents, but it also reserves the right to request verification for compliance, security or fraud prevention.

Therefore, you should assume that KYC may be required at any time, especially when withdrawing a large amount. Do not deposit if you are unwilling or unable to provide genuine identity and address documents.

Is Cybet Trading a Scam?

There is not enough reliable evidence to declare that Cybet Trading is definitely a scam. It has a real website, functioning games, recognised providers, support channels, payment systems, public company information and customers who report receiving withdrawals.

However, there is also not enough evidence to call it completely safe.

The combination of an offshore licence under serious public controversy, a below-average Trustpilot score, KYC disputes, withdrawal complaints and limited long-term history creates a meaningful risk.

A fair description would be:

Cybet appears to be a genuine but high-risk offshore crypto gambling platform. It is not proven to be an outright scam, but players should use extreme caution.
